Ingredients

  • 24 pretzel sticks: thick, rod-style
  • 1 cup white chocolate or vanilla candy melts:
  • 1/2 cup assorted colored candy melts: red, green, yellow, blue
  • 2 tablespoons mini chocolate chips:
  • 1/4 cup assorted holiday sprinkles or nonpareils:
  • 1/4 cup black decorating gel or melted dark chocolate: for wires

Instructions

Step 1:
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Step 2:
Melt white chocolate or vanilla candy melts in a microwave-safe bowl, stirring every 20 seconds until smooth.
Step 3:
Dip each pretzel stick halfway into the melted white chocolate. Tap gently to remove excess.
Step 4:
Lay dipped pretzels on the prepared baking sheet.
Step 5:
Melt each color of the candy melts in separate bowls. Using a spoon or piping bag, carefully place small light bulb dots of each color along the dipped section of each pretzel.
Step 6:
Before the chocolate sets, press a mini chocolate chip onto the base of each colored bulb to resemble the socket.
Step 7:
Use black decorating gel or melted dark chocolate to draw a wire connecting the light bulbs along the dipped area.
Step 8:
Add sprinkles or nonpareils for extra festive decoration, if desired.
Step 9:
Allow to set at room temperature until firm about 20 minutes or chill briefly in the fridge.

Required Tools

Baking sheet, parchment paper, microwave-safe bowls, spoons or piping bags, small spatula (optional)

Allergen Information

Contains wheat (pretzels), milk (white chocolate, candy melts), and soy (candy melts). May contain traces of nuts if using certain candy melts or sprinkles. Always check ingredient labels for allergens.

Nutritional Information

Calories 85, Total Fat 3 g, Carbohydrates 13 g, Protein 1 g per serving

Recipe FAQs

β†’ What type of pretzels work best?

Thick, rod-style pretzel sticks are ideal as they hold the coating well and resemble light bulbs when decorated.

β†’ Can I substitute the candy melts?

Yes, white chocolate or vanilla-flavored candy melts work well. Colored melts can be swapped for preferred holiday shades.

β†’ How do I decorate the pretzel sticks to look like Christmas lights?

Dip pretzel sticks halfway in white coating, then add dots of various colored melts to mimic bulbs. Use mini chocolate chips and black gel for details.

β†’ Is chilling necessary to set the coating?

It’s optional; setting at room temperature for about 20 minutes usually works, but chilling briefly can speed firmness.

β†’ How long can these treats be stored?

Store in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 4 days to maintain freshness and texture.

β†’ Are there allergy-friendly options?

Gluten-free pretzel sticks and allergy-friendly melts can be used to accommodate dietary restrictions.
